How secure are your supplies of business-critical metals and minerals?
Supply insecurity has become a critical strategic threat for industrial companies. Heavy reliance on a few nations for refining and processing metals including rare earths, lithium, cobalt, nickel, and aluminium exposes firms to major bottlenecks and supply shocks, while even copper faces tightening supply amid rising demand and permitting delays.
As a business, ideally you need to secure stable supply at reasonable prices; however, you also need a strong understanding of the impact of evolving supply chain dynamics and emerging risks.

With Lens Metals & Mining Supply Chain, you gain access to comprehensive asset-to-asset material flows to understand the connections between mines, smelters, and refineries, including production and quality specifications data with potential penalty thresholds.
You also get climate risk data at the asset level, covering extreme temperature and rainfall scenarios across three different climate trajectories, built on CMIP6 models - the gold standard in climate science and the foundation for UN climate assessments.
Plus, you get access data and insights on country-level risk indices, including political stability and absence of violence/terrorism, government effectiveness, control of corruption, rule of law and more.
We currently model over 500+ copper mines and currently include 150+ copper projects. Our data in Assets Valuations includes:
- Pre-tax and post-tax cashflows
- Net Present Value (NPV)
- Internal Rate of Return (IRR)
- Payback period
Currently, Lens Metals & Mining Supply Chain supports Copper, with additional commodities like Lithium, Nickel, Zinc and Lead planned to come onboard throughout 2026.
